About Scottish disability sport
Scottish Disability Sport: Empowering Athletes with Disabilities
Scottish Disability Sport (SDS) is a non-profit organization that aims to empower athletes with disabilities by providing them with opportunities to participate in sports and physical activities. The organization was founded in 1975 and has since been committed to promoting inclusion, equality, and diversity in sports.
SDS believes that everyone should have the opportunity to participate in sports regardless of their abilities. The organization works closely with local authorities, schools, clubs, and other organizations to provide access to sporting facilities and equipment for people with disabilities.
One of the key objectives of SDS is to develop talent pathways for athletes with disabilities. The organization provides training programs for coaches, officials, and volunteers who work with disabled athletes. These programs are designed to improve the quality of coaching and support available for disabled athletes across Scotland.
SDS also organizes various events throughout the year that cater specifically to disabled athletes. These events include national championships, regional competitions, training camps, and workshops. By providing these opportunities for disabled athletes at all levels of ability, SDS helps them develop their skills while also promoting social inclusion.
In addition to its focus on developing talent pathways for disabled athletes in Scotland, SDS also works closely with other disability sport organizations around the world. This collaboration allows SDS members access to international competitions as well as sharing best practices on how best they can support their members.
